sql >> Database teknologi >  >> RDS >> PostgreSQL

Udskydelig, ufølsom unik begrænsning

Du kan omgå begrænsningen ved at bruge den særlige type citext leveret af det ekstra modul af samme navn. Citerer manualen:

Det adresserer netop din sag. Kør én gang pr. database:

CREATE EXTENSION citext;

Så kan du:

CREATE TABLE sample_table ( 
   my_column citext
  ,CONSTRAINT my_unique_constraint UNIQUE(my_column)
   DEFERRABLE INITIALLY IMMEDIATE
);



  1. JPA-kort MySQL json-type, fik forvansket streng

  2. Sqoop Import --password-fil funktion fungerer ikke korrekt i sqoop 1.4.4

  3. Oracle-markørens returtype

  4. Oprettelse af en Like-funktion php mysql ajax